Your profile is your first impression on Footly. A clear profile helps viewers understand what you offer, what kind of content you post, and why they should follow or buy from you.
What to update
• Profile photo: use an image that fits your brand and looks good in a small circle or square.
• Display name: choose a clean name that matches the identity you want buyers to remember.
• Bio: explain what you post, what buyers can expect, and how they can contact you for questions or custom interests.
• Public teaser content: show enough of your style to build trust without giving away the paid content.
• Paid collections and videos: use specific descriptions so buyers know exactly what they are purchasing.

Bio writing tips
• Be direct. Say what you post instead of relying on vague tease copy.
• Set expectations. Mention whether you post photos, videos, themed collections, custom content, or chat availability.
• Invite conversation. Let viewers know they can message you with questions before buying.
• Keep it easy to scan. Short lines and specific details work better than one long paragraph.
• Stay within Footly rules. Do not include anything that violates platform guidelines or payment rules.
Descriptions for paid content
Use public posts for teaser language and personality. For paid posts, collections, and videos, be more exact. A buyer should understand the format, theme, length or number of items, and what makes the content worth purchasing.
• Good paid description: "10-photo pedicure collection with close-up sole shots, pink polish, and natural lighting."
• Weak paid description: "You will love this one."
• Good video description: "2-minute foot massage video with lotion, close-up angles, and no talking."
• Weak video description: "Special video just for you."
